Output ebe9377ccc5784cd730ded54da58be655f9bd66d116a8008124df483ea05bf21:0

value
27046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d9a8869ab347fa256bc6ceef9f0d1ca21a4e215 OP_EQUAL
address
3D99WetYLAkZsGacE4925RfF53VrhzeggM
transaction
ebe9377ccc5784cd730ded54da58be655f9bd66d116a8008124df483ea05bf21
spent
true